🌳 Free Tree Limb Disposal Open Through May 24

Following the severe storms on May 19, the City of Joplin has opened a temporary tree limb drop-off site to help residents clear storm damage. The site is located at 1702 North Schifferdecker Avenue and will be open daily from 7 a.m. to 8 p.m. through Saturday, May 24.

Here’s what you need to know:

  • 🌳 Tree limbs only — no other storm debris accepted

  • 📍 Open to Joplin residents only

  • 🚫 No contractors allowed

  • ✂️ Limbs must be cut to 4 feet or shorter, no more than 4 inches in diameter

  • 🪵 Bundles must weigh 50 pounds or less

Please stay alert when entering the debris area and watch for city workers. For those using curbside yard waste pickup, the same size and bundling rules apply.

🧠 MSSU Launches New 3D Printing Center for Precision Health

Missouri Southern State University officially unveiled its latest leap into health science innovation with the launch of the Missouri 3D Printing Center for Precision Health. Funded by the Missouri Department of Higher Education and Workforce Development’s Science to Jobs program, the center is designed to serve both as a research hub and a workforce training site.

While healthcare is the primary focus, the center will be open to anyone interested in learning 3D printing skills. Dr. Crystal Lemmons, Dean of the College of Health, highlighted its potential in dental medicine, while MSSU President Dr. Dean Van Galen emphasized plans to offer certificates and training to students and professionals alike. Courses haven’t started just yet, and for now, the center is temporarily housed in the Ummel Technology Building. It will move into the highly anticipated Roy Blunt Health Science Innovation Center when it opens in 2026.

🦟 Joplin Health Department Launches Annual Mosquito Control Program

Mosquito season is here, and the Joplin Health Department is back at it with their annual mosquito control efforts within city limits. The program combines early-morning fogging, larvicide treatment, and public education to help reduce the population of these tiny—but pesky—biters.

Here’s how it works:

  • 🦟 Fogging for adult mosquitoes happens between 4:00 and 7:30 AM using a low-toxicity EPA-approved pesticide (permethrin). Routes will be posted in advance on the city’s website.

  • 💧 Larvicide is used in standing water across public areas to stop mosquitoes from ever reaching adulthood.

  • ☎️ Think you’ve got a swarm? Call 417-623-6122 to report heavy mosquito activity.

If you'd prefer your property not be fogged, contact the Health Department to opt out.
